Roughriders shut out Jay County

Jay County roundup

ST. MARYS, Ohio — The Patriots struggled on their trip across the state line.
The Jay County High School baseball team managed just three hits Thursday in a 12-0, five-inning loss to the host Memorial Roughriders.
Memorial grabbed the lead with three runs in the first inning and added five in the second. It scored twice each in the third and fourth as it ended the game early.
Ty Huntsman suffered the loss, giving up eight runs on six hits and four walks in 1 2/3 innings. Landry Inman allowed four runs in 1 1/3 innings of relief.
Devin Conatser had two of the three hits for the Patriots, who dropped to 8-5.
Jason Houston added a single.
Boys golf loses
HARTFORD CITY — Evan Mathias earned medalist honors Thursday, but Jay County suffered a 174-182 loss to the host Blackford Bruins.
Mathias got off to a hot start with a birdie on the 488-yard, par-5 first hole at Ki-Ann Golf Course. He added pars on three of the next five holes on the way to shooting a 40.

Blake Thiery and Aaron Beal shared the top score for Blackford at 41.
Justen Keller parred the opening hole for the Patriots (2-3) on the way to a 46. Dylan Friddle and Mitchel Rigby also had one par apiece as they shot 47 and 49 respectively.
Adam Alfont finished with a 52.
JCHS dropped the junior varsity competition 197-208 with Richie Carducci turning in the top score of 47.

JV baseball rolls
Three Patriot pitchers combined on a no-hitter as the Patriots cruised to a 14-0, five-inning victory over the visiting Monroe Central Golden Bears.
Tanner Reynolds got the win as he struck out five batters in three scoreless innings. He also gave up a walk. Andrew McShane had two strikeouts in one inning of work, and Chaz Carroll also tossed one scoreless frame.
Tanner Reynolds led the offense for Jay County (2-7), which took the lead with five runs in the bottom of the first inning. He went 3-for-3 with a double, two runs and two RBIs.
Devon Roosa was 2-for-3 with two runs and two RBIs, and Levi Stand had two hits, two RBIs and a run.[[In-content Ad]]
